SharePoint Designer Server error: There is no Web named " ".

This issue happens if you try to remove FP2000 Extensions from a Virtual Directory from the IIS server
discovered in IIS 5.0 XP version.

I experienced this issue with one directory, while all the others worked just fine. The strange part was that I was able to open the subdirectories of the failing directory. With this in mind, I made a new directory and began copying separate files to the new folder. After a few files, I tried to open it with SharePoint Designer and this was always succesfull. When I copied one of the last folders - which was a hidden folder - I got the error again! From that moment I knew what the cause of the problem was.

When using SharePoint Designer to open a site directly from it's directory (like E:\site\ ) via the "Open Site" button, it is possible to receive the above error.
Solution to solve the error:

It is the hidden folder "_vti_pvt".
Delete the folder and all its contents everything will open like it should.
Issues might arise with FP extensions if files were in the folder but you should be able to recreate it if needed
